Body

Origins and Family

Níkos Aliágas's place of birth was 11th arrondissement of Paris[2]. He was born on May 13, 1969[3]. Native languages include French[12] and Greek[13].

Education

Níkos Aliágas was educated at Paris-Sorbonne University - Paris IV[21].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include journalist[4], radio personality[5], television presenter[6], photographer[7], actor[8], and recording artist[14]. Employers include TF1[15], a television station[32], in France[33], founded in 1974[34], headquartered in Boulogne-Billancourt[35]; Europe 1[16], a radio station[36], in France[37], founded in 1955[38]; NRJ[17], a radio station[39], founded in 1981[40], headquartered in Paris[41]; Euronews[18], a television station[42], in France[43], founded in 1993[44], headquartered in Lyon[45]; Alter Channel[19], a television station[46], in Greece[47]; and Mega Channel[20], a television station[48], in Greece[49], founded in 1989[50].

Recognition

Awards received include Chevalier des Arts et des Lettres[22], a grade of an order[51], in France[52] and Officer of Arts and Letters[23], a grade of an order[53], in France[54].
